Long-term Care Quality
In addition to receiving a great overall grade, this nursing home received an A+ in the area of long-term care. Long-term care grades of this caliber generally require both 24/7 care from nurses and aids, as well as quality routine healthcare services. In addition to offering elite levels of nurse staffing, this facility administered the pneumonia vaccine to 100 percent of its residents. This statistic is also significantly higher than the majority of nursing homes. This combination proved to be successful as this nursing home also excelled at keeping its patients out of the hospital. Indeed, it had only 1.14 hospitalizations per one thousand long-term resident days, which is a significantly lower hospitalization rate than the majority of nursing homes.
Nurse Quality
To complement its strong performance in other areas, we awarded this nursing home a grade of A- for our inspections rating. Our nursing grade is primarily tied to a nursing home's nurse staffing. This place provides an incredible 4.3 hours of nursing care per resident each day. Out of that total, many of the hours were provided by registered nurses, which is one of the most highly trained levels of nurses. On top of providing high levels of nursing care, this nursing home also excelled in several of the quality-based metrics we assessed. With under five percent of its residents suffering from pressure ulcers, it performed as well as any facility the country in this category. This is often an indicator that a facility has reliable quality controls. Many pressure ulcers can be avoided by providing better nursing care and having a policy of turning patients more frequently.

Facility Inspections
Adding to this nursing home's impressive profile, we awarded this nursing home an A- for our inspections rating. With this score, the nursing home completes its straight A report card. Our inspection grades account for a host of factors found on a facility's inspection reports. One of the most important criteria we rely on is the quantity and severity of deficiencies. Places with better scores in this area usually have few of these severe deficiencies. Fortunately, although this place had some minor dings on its government inspection report, it had zero severe deficiencies. Severe deficiencies are found in categories G, H, I, J, K and L. This tells you that the government inspectors did not consider any of the deficiencies on this facility's report to pose an imminent threat to patient safety or health. Finally, this facility had no substantiated complaints this year from residents, which is an excellent sign.

Minimizes Pressure Ulcers
In Bear Lake Memorial Skilled Nursing Facility, 5.74% of Patients had Pressure Ulcers
This indicates the percentage of residents that sustained a pressure ulcer. Pressure ulcers are considered by many in the nursing home industry to be an indicator of the quality of nursing care at a nursing home. Pressure ulcers, which are also referred to as bed sores, are often caused by residents not being moved frequently enough.
Minimizes Serious Falls
In Bear Lake Memorial Skilled Nursing Facility, 3.05% of Patients had Serious Falls
This is the percentage of patients who suffered from a major fall. Falls resulting in major injury are considered by many experts to be a measure of the quality of nursing care . Major falls are often the result of poor nursing care.
Minimizes Urinary Tract Infections
In Bear Lake Memorial Skilled Nursing Facility, 2.2% of Patients had UTIs
This is the percentage of patients that suffered from a urinary tract infection. Urinary tract infections are often associated with lower quality nursing care. Closer supervision reduces the percentage of residents in a nursing home who suffer from UTI's. We want to point out that this metric is sometimes skewed by the fact that nursing homes have varying reporting standards for infections.
